After a decade of innovation—dashboards, tagging frameworks, attribution models, even autonomous optimizers—cloud waste still persists. This whitepaper reveals why visibility alone hasn’t solved the problem and how embedding optimization directly into engineering workflows finally does.
The Evolution of Cloud Cost Tools
Trace four waves of innovation, from early pioneers to native consoles, enterprise platforms, and automation, and see why they improved visibility but never closed the delivery gap.
Why Engineers Don’t Act (and Why It’s Not Their Fault)
Understand why engineers rarely act on FinOps reports, what actually drives action, and how to align cost optimization with real development priorities.
Turning Cost Control Into Engineering Work
Discover how to reframe cost management as part of everyday engineering—integrated into code, configurations, scheduling, and commitments.
Delivering Optimization Where Engineers Work
See what workflow-native delivery looks like: fixes, context, and ownership delivered directly through GitHub, Slack, Jira, and Infrastructure-as-Code pipelines.
